Huh, Young-Sup was born on October 9, 1941 in Gyeonggi-do Gaepung, Republic of Korea.
Graduate in Metallurgical Engineering, Seoul National University, 1964. Graduate, Achen Institute of Technology, 1968. Doctor, Achen Institute of Technology, 1970.
General manager public affairs division Green Cross Corporation, 1970-1971, director planning division, 1973-1974, managing director, 1974-1977, executive director, 1977-1980, president, Chief Executive Officer, 1980-1992. Mokam Institute Biotechnology, 1984. Chief Executive Officer BAK, 1991-1997.
Chairman, Chief Executive Officer Green Cross Corporation, since 1992. 1st Chief Executive Officer Korea Hepatitis Consortium, 1997. Director Government-Supported Research Institutes, 1999.
Member Korea Genetic Engineering Research Association (Chief Executive Officer 1987-1994), Korea Pharmaceutical Manufacturers Association (senior vice chairman 1987-1997, 16th chairman 1997-1999), Korea Industrial Technology Association (vice chairman 1988), Korea Drug Research Association (vice Chief Executive Officer 1989-1995), IFPMA (director 1992-1994), Korea-Germany Association (8th chairman 2000).
